Welp, time to list my final roster prediction before E3. Each series will be organzied horizontally like Melee's, since my vertical version was too awkward to work in terms of organizing each series into a theme like Brawl's:
Row 1: Mario, Luigi, Peach, Bowser, Donkey Kong, Diddy Kong, King K. Rool, Yoshi, Wario
Row 2: Link, Zelda, Demise, Shiek, Fox, Falco, Wolf, Captain Falcon, Olimar
Row 3: Kirby, Metaknight, King Dedede, Samus, Ridley, Pit, Takamaru, Mach Rider, Ice Climbers
Row 4: Pikachu, Pokemon Trainer (Unova), Jigglypuff, Mewtwo, Marth, Ike, Ness, Lucas, Shulk
Row 5: Mr. Game & Watch, R.O.B., Dillon, Non-Specific Action Figure, Wonderful 101, Snake, Sonic, Third third-party rep, Random Button
- I replaced Ganondorf with Demise, who is technically Ganondorf himself in his earliest incarnation, and I made Shiek a separate character because no concept art of Skyward Sword is known to exist for both her and Ganondorf (plus, it'll make little sense for me to use OoT Ganondorf, as Link and Zelda's SS incarnations do not wield the other pieces of the Triforce).
- I didn't add Palutena on the list in case Sakurai's modesty gets the best of him by not adding her to the roster.
- The Pokemon Trainer will use be Unova-based, so the series won't have too many Gen 1 reps, in fear of pleasing the genwunners, and because Leaf isn't considered as canon in the Pokemon storyline, so they can't use a gender swap option for Red, Brawl's Pokemon Trainer.
- I didn't add a third FE rep in favor of having Shulk somewhere on my roster, for he suits the theme of Row 4, which I call it the RPG row.
- N-SAF's inclusion is the result of his meme status from last year's E3, as well as this game's surprise character.
